If you are not familiar with The Episcopal Church, our service looks and feels very similar to a Roman Catholic service. We receive Holy Communion together every Sunday, and in The Episcopal Church all baptized Christians, regardless of age or denomination, are invited to receive the Body and Blood of Christ.
